Spaceman “Zeno” Watch – designed by Andre Le Marquand

Well, this is a Spaceman watch, designed by the amazing architect and designer of watches, Andre Le Marquand.

The first Spaceman watch was the Oval one ( you can find it elsewhere on the site ) in 1972, but – in my
opinion – this series here, called the “Audacieuse” range were utterly superior. The Audacieuse series was a rectangular series of watches and was launched in 1974.

This version below is a “zeno” – it has the day and date (making it ultra rare!) and comes in it’s original Spaceman red pouch with tags.

This particular watch is extremely rare, and watch lovers (or should I say Spaceman lovers!) know its worth – i.e.more than mere cash!
